'I've never seen anything like it' - Devastation as Walsall fire destroys a garden shed and four people free themselves from house

Neighbours have shared their shock following a fire that destroyed a shed and back garden in Walsall.

Published
Last updated

Emergency services were called to Revival Street, Bloxwich, at around 10.30pm on Wednesday (June 18) to reports of a 'large blaze' in the garden of one of the properties.

Four people had freed themselves from the property before firefighters got to the scene. On arrival, the West Midlands Fire Service found that the fire had raged through a shed at the address and spread to a neighbouring garden. They warned people to avoid the area. Crews left the scene at 1.10am the following morning.

Neighbours of the house said the flames and smoke from the fire could be seen 'above the houses', with many saying they had 'never seen anything like it'.

David Taylor, 54, who lives near the address, said: "It was horrible. I've never really seen anything like that before.

"The smoke and flames were above all the houses. You could feel the heat on your face when you were standing by your doors. It was insane."

It is unknown as of yet if anyone was injured in the blaze, however, residents have given their wishes to the families affected.

Andrew Simms, 36, of the area, said: "I really hope everyone is alright. It looked really bad, we could see the glow from our garden.

"We didn't see or hear any ambulances, so hopefully everyone is alright. But it did look really bad. It's a shame."

Four fire engines attended the scene to tackle the blaze, with residents being told to 'close their windows and doors' at the time.

Another resident, who didn't want to be named, said: "Our window was open at the time and you could feel the heat coming through. I told the kids to close them in the end. 

"I went down after to see how bad it was. It looks like everything in the shed was destroyed, it's devastating really."
